多个数字最佳组合

Magichi 2018-04-26 10:08:49
比如说有一个集合,其中的数字是随机的(11,21,83,66,34,17,68,22,33,2,43........),有一个目标值(100)


如果想要从集合中取出最佳组合(11+21+68=100) (66+34=100) (83+17=100) (22+33+2+43=100),有没有什么最佳组合算法?
...全文
579 10 打赏 收藏 转发到动态 举报
写回复
用AI写文章
10 条回复
切换为时间正序
请发表友善的回复…
发表回复
Magichi 2018-04-27
  • 打赏
  • 举报
回复
引用 9 楼 xuzuning 的回复:
谁 累死? 是说你吗?那就不要人云亦云,尽找些无聊的需求来难为自己 如果是说 计算机,那就 不会!计算机就是干这个的 那篇报道虽然没有提及具体的算法,但显然是有规划好的数据库可以查询的 头几次可能会很慢,但越用就会越快,这就是所谓自学习
昨天看了下别人写的文章,的确是这样的
  • 打赏
  • 举报
回复
打包算法,这只是一维的
Magichi 2018-04-26
  • 打赏
  • 举报
回复
引用 1 楼 sp1234 的回复:
你到底是一个算法都写不出来,还是写不出“最佳算法”代码?
一个算法都写不出来。。。
Magichi 2018-04-26
  • 打赏
  • 举报
回复
引用 4 楼 starfd 的回复:
打包算法,这只是一维的
有没有算法的详解地址?
极客诗人 2018-04-26
  • 打赏
  • 举报
回复
循环呗
  • 打赏
  • 举报
回复
你到底是一个算法都写不出来,还是写不出“最佳算法”代码?
xuzuning 2018-04-26
  • 打赏
  • 举报
回复
谁 累死? 是说你吗?那就不要人云亦云,尽找些无聊的需求来难为自己 如果是说 计算机,那就 不会!计算机就是干这个的 那篇报道虽然没有提及具体的算法,但显然是有规划好的数据库可以查询的 头几次可能会很慢,但越用就会越快,这就是所谓自学习
Magichi 2018-04-26
  • 打赏
  • 举报
回复
引用 7 楼 xuzuning 的回复:
显然是看了《菜鸟推出“智能打包算法技术”》引起的躁动 那篇报道过于夸张,不过也有说 5% 的比较靠谱 不管用什么算法,穷尽所有的可能性都是必须的,因为要装完,而不是只装一箱
会不会累死。。。
xuzuning 2018-04-26
  • 打赏
  • 举报
回复
显然是看了《菜鸟推出“智能打包算法技术”》引起的躁动 那篇报道过于夸张,不过也有说 5% 的比较靠谱 不管用什么算法,穷尽所有的可能性都是必须的,因为要装完,而不是只装一箱
xian_wwq 2018-04-26
  • 打赏
  • 举报
回复
lz没有说明什么叫最佳? 是组合数量最少最佳,还是说相加不论数量等于100都是最佳 百度“背包问题”

111,119

社区成员

发帖
与我相关
我的任务
社区描述
.NET技术 C#
社区管理员
  • C#
  • AIGC Browser
  • by_封爱
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告

让您成为最强悍的C#开发者

试试用AI创作助手写篇文章吧